The 30 x 30 Orlando display rental is an excellent choice for exhibitors trying to make the most of their exhibit space. This exhibit rental features a hanging sign, 3D Logo, custom counters, workstations, LED Skin, 43″ TVs, an office space and a conference area to meet with your prospects. Define the visitor experience

Before selecting this exhibit, outline what visitors should notice, understand, and do. Identify whether the priority is a product conversation, demonstration, meeting, hospitality moment, content presentation, or a clear path through the space. Use the 30 × 30 footprint to test circulation, sightlines, staff positions, storage needs, and accessible movement on the actual floor plan.
